# 25 U.S.C. § 564 - Omitted
## Notes
Editorial Notes
Codification Section, act Aug. 13, 1954, ch. 732, § 1, 68 Stat. 718, which set out the purpose of this subchapter, was omitted from the Code as being of special and not general application.
Statutory Notes and Related Subsidiaries
Repeals; Recoupment of Funds Expended for Klamath County School BoardAct Aug. 13, 1954, ch. 732, § 24, 68 Stat. 723, as amended by Pub. L. 8572, June 29, 1957, 71 Stat. 243, which repealed all acts or parts thereof inconsistent with this subchapter insofar as they affect the tribe or its members and provided that, effective on July 1, 1957, section 2 of the Act of August 19, 1949, was inapplicable to the unrecouped balance of funds expended in cooperation with the school board of Klamath County, was omitted from the Code as being of special and not general application.
SeparabilityAct Aug. 13, 1954, ch. 732, § 25, 68 Stat. 723, which provided that all provisions of this subchapter be separable, was omitted from the Code as being of special and not general application.
